/// \file Ifpack2_UnitTest234.cpp
/// \brief Unit test for Github Issue #234
///
/// This test ensures that the "chebyshev: boost factor" parameter of
/// Ifpack2::Chebyshev may have type either double or magnitude_type,
/// no matter what the Scalar type is.
///
/// Ifpack2::Chebyshev currently only works with real Scalar types.
/// Furthermore, this test only actually exercises the fix for #234
/// when <tt>Teuchos::ScalarTraits<Scalar>::magnitudeType !=
/// double</tt>. Thus, this test is not actually effective unless
/// Scalar != double. One such Scalar value suffices; we use float.
/// However, testing Scalar = double is not entirely useless, since it
/// makes sure that Ifpack2::Chebyshev takes a "chebyshev: boost
/// factor" parameter. Thus, we build the test for both Scalar =
/// float (if enabled) and Scalar = double (if enabled).
